Comprehending Mini YorkiesWhat is a Mini Yorkie?
Mini Yorkies are smaller versions of the traditional Yorkshire Mix Welpen Kaufen Terrier (Yorkie). While the standard Yorkie typically weighs in between 4 to 7 pounds, Mini Yorkies generally weigh less than 4 pounds. They are defined by their long, silky hair, spirited mindset, and intelligence. Veterinary CareSchedule routine vet check-ups to monitor health and get vaccinations.Discuss spaying/neutering and dental care.Typical FAQs about Mini YorkiesQ1: Are Mini Yorkies great with children?
A: While Mini Yorkies can be affectionate and playful, their small size makes them prone to injury. It's essential to monitor interactions with children.
Q2: Do Mini Yorkies bark a lot?
A: Yes, these dogs can be singing and may bark at strangers or when they're thrilled. Early socialization and training can assist manage excessive barking.
Q3: How do I train a Mini Yorkie?
A: Positive support strategies work best. Start with fundamental commands and slowly introduce more intricate training as they learn. Consistency is crucial.
Q4: What health concerns should I know?
A: Common health issues consist of dental problems, hypoglycemia, liver shunt, and patellar luxation. Routine vet check-ups and a healthy diet plan can reduce these issues.
Q5: How long do Mini Yorkies live?
A: Mini Yorkies generally have a life-span of 12 to 15 years, though this can differ based on genes and care.
